Internal Business Development Manager

My Client a leading alternative investment firm based in the Westend is looking for an experienced individual who will be an integral part of the Business Development Team and work with the wider group to successfully take investment opportunities to the market.

Key accountabilities the Business Development Manager

· Build and maintain strong telephone based relationships with advisers

· Position yourself a trusted business partner

· Conduct research on prospective clients and be cognisant of potential new business opportunities within the market

· Have a strong understanding and knowledge of the wider market place in which my client operates within including, but not limited to, wealth management, financial advice and alternative investments as well as Inheritance Tax planning and Later Life planning

· Proactively contact new and existing clients as agreed with the Senior Business Development Directors

· Assist in the preparation of presentations, financial illustrations and other material for client meetings

· Follow up on meetings and events, providing further support if required

· Proactively seek opportunities to cross sell/upsell where appropriate, involving the Senior Business Development Directors as required

· Work collegiately and effectively with the Client Services team to manage client queries

Role requirements

· Demonstratable success in an internal sales environment

· A driven, competitive individual with an ambition and desire to achieve targets

· A confident and strong communicator, familiar and comfortable with a variety of formats such as Teams and Zoom

· Confident with Excel including pivot tables, data manipulation and analysis and creating MI packs

· With training and support, an ability to develop an understanding of complex investment products and the needs of investors as well as an appreciation of the tax issues surrounding financial products

· A team player who can demonstrate proactiveness, enthusiasm and a 'can do' attitude
